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
27850620 4308368678 71004093021 920017794
653428 249442571
653428 249442571
85924 27061221418 4501
All about undefined
Interested in learning more?
653428 249442571
85924 27061221418 4501
See more
6125504570 8264752110
63 5403565 07866145 7664156506
See more
23636015 760657 729375606
59504664879 998645 4284671524
See more